Lil Romeo (rapper)



For the British rapper "Romeo" see the So Solid Crew

Percy Romeo Miller, Jr. (born in New Orleans, Louisiana on August 19, 1989) is a rapper and actor. The son of multi-millionaire rapper, producer and powerful entertainment mogul Master P, he records teen-friendly hip-hop music on his father's Guttar Music label. He is best known by his stage name, Romeo, formely Lil' Romeo.

He also stars in his own Nickelodeon television show, Romeo!. Romeo also played a small role in the movie Max Keeble's Big Move and the 2004 movie Honey. Lil' Romeo rivals rap star Bow Wow. However, recently Bow Wow's and Romeo's rivalry has escalated. This was due to a line that Bow Wow rapped in his video "Fresh Azimiz", which stated that he is only 18 and making "mo than 'yo dad" which some took as referring to Romeo's father rap mogul Master P, but Bow Wow later said it was a line borrowed from a classic LL Cool J track. As a result Romeo responded with the track/video "Hood Star (You Can't shine like me)".

He was recently invited to the Reebok-sponsored ABCD, considered the premier basketball camp in the United States. The Teaneck, New Jersey-based ABCD camp is an invitation-only basketball showcase that has produced a host of high-profile players, including Tracy McGrady, Kobe Bryant, Stephon Marbury, Carmelo Anthony and LeBron James.

Romeo's hard work paid off that week as the high school sophomore made the all-star team and ranked among the top 20 underclassmen in the country. The rapper, who hones his ball skills and shooting daily in addition to lifting weights, averaged 20 points and 10 assists per game.

Romeo plans to go to college. According to Master P, Romeo, who boasts a 3.5 grade point average, turned down a $3 million movie deal this summer to go to summer school and play AAU basketball.

Awards

* YOUNG ARTIST AWARD: Young Artist Award (2005) - Nominated
* KIDS' CHOICE AWARD: Favorite TV Actor for "Romeo!" (2005) - Won
* KIDS' CHOICE AWARD: Favorite TV Actor for "Romeo!" (2004) - Nominated
* BLACK REEL AWARD: Best Breakthrough Performance for "Romeo!" (2004) - Nominated
* TEEN CHOICE AWARD: Choice Breakthrough Movie Star - Male (2004) - Nominated
* BILLBOARD MUSIC AWARD: Rap Single of the Year (2001) - Won
* BILLBOARD MUSIC AWARD: Best Rap Artist (2001) - Won
